From 6b925772e388dd3f9e177cb2388aee2eea6374ec Mon Sep 17 00:00:00 2001 From: daniel-123 Date: Thu, 7 Nov 2013 22:35:11 +0100 Subject: [PATCH] Permissions for executables on linux now enforced [thanks hollander]. --- Makefile |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) diff --git a/Makefile b/Makefile index 4fdb41f..9e1f763 100644 --- a/Makefile +++ b/Makefile @@ -24,6 +24,7 @@ common: -mkdir -p $(LIB_PATH)/syncplay/resources/lua -mkdir -p $(LIB_PATH)/syncplay/resources/lua/intf cp -r syncplay $(LIB_PATH)/syncplay/ + chmod 755 $(LIB_PATH)/syncplay/ cp -r resources/hicolor $(SHARE_PATH)/icons/ cp -r resources/*.png $(LIB_PATH)/syncplay/resources/ cp -r resources/lua/intf/*.lua $(LIB_PATH)/syncplay/resources/lua/intf/ @@ -40,7 +41,7 @@ client: -mkdir -p $(BIN_PATH) touch $(BIN_PATH)/syncplay echo '#!/bin/sh\npython -OO $(LIB_PATH)/syncplay/syncplayClient.py "$$@"' > $(BIN_PATH)/syncplay - chmod a+x $(BIN_PATH)/syncplay + chmod 755 $(BIN_PATH)/syncplay cp syncplayClient.py $(LIB_PATH)/syncplay/ cp resources/syncplay.desktop $(APP_SHORTCUT_PATH)/ @@ -59,7 +60,7 @@ server: -mkdir -p $(BIN_PATH) touch $(BIN_PATH)/syncplay-server echo '#!/bin/sh\npython -OO $(LIB_PATH)/syncplay/syncplayServer.py "$$@"' > $(BIN_PATH)/syncplay-server - chmod a+x $(BIN_PATH)/syncplay-server + chmod 755 $(BIN_PATH)/syncplay-server cp syncplayServer.py $(LIB_PATH)/syncplay/ cp resources/syncplay-server.desktop $(APP_SHORTCUT_PATH)/